For those that have hunted down there in the past and didn’t camp out what are the best lodging options? Hotel in Cotulla or is there a better option? We stayed in some cabins last week near James Daughtrey and i liked it a lot more than if we had booked a hotel so was curious if there were any options like that near Chap.
Comment
-
Don't know of any cabins in Cotulla. I have stayed at Whitten Inn several times and like it. It has outside & inside room entrances. they have a breakfast buffet that is real early. Early enough to eat there before your hunt. Also, have a happy hour in the evenings.
Pizza and a keg. They have ALOT of oilfield clients. They will charge more for hunters than if you there for work. If you work for the state I believe will give a discount.
